Short Description Established in 2017, the Ithra Art Prize is one of the most significant art awards dedicated to contemporary artists from or based in the 22 Arab countries. Initially focused on Saudi artists, the Prize has since expanded to include practices across the arab region. Rooted in Ithra’s mission to ignite cultural curiosity and […]

Short Description QEST offers three grants to support makers and conservators at various career stages, strengthening the pipeline of talented craft professionals in the UK. We support contemporary and traditional craft, as well as the exploration of innovative techniques. We define craft as: the skilled making, by hand, of tangible objects, or the conservation/ restoration of such […]
